This was incredibly easy and quite good. I did marinate the shrimp for the full hour. Rather than grilling it, I removed the shrimp/pepper/ginger/garlic from the liquid with a slotted spoon, and then I sauteed it in a pan coated with cooking spray. I added the sauce at the last minute and served it all over rice. We enjoyed the softly sweet peanut flavor, but you could easily omit the added sugar if you prefer more of a peanut punch. This would be great to assemble earlier in the day and then flash saute at dinnertime.
